Landing overrun, Boeing 747, Amsterdam Airport Schiphol

Status : Closed

ELY 812 was a cargo flight on a Boeing 747-245F aircraft from Los Angeles via New York and Amsterdam Airport Schiphol to Tel Aviv. On 8 February 1999, ELY 812 departed John F. Kennedy Airport for an uneventful flight to Amsterdam Airport Schiphol. The weather forecast for the expected time of arrival had informed the crew of a passing cold front with westerly to north-westerly winds, CB clouds, rain and snow. During the approach the landing runway was changed from 01R to 01L. The first officer executed a standard autopilot coupled ILS approach followed by an automatic landing on runway 01L. The second part of the runway was covered with snow and the flight crew was unable to stop the aircraft before the end of the runway. The aircraft slid over the end of the runway at a very low speed.
